If you're looking for an expert roofing company you'll be presented with a myriad of choices. Even if you are in a small town it is likely that you are in the midst of roofing companies who are competing with each other for your business. Finding the best residential roofing company is essential. 

Your roof is among the most crucial elements of your house and deserves the highest level of diligence. That's why if you’re looking for a residential roofing company, you may contact at https://cbxphoenix.com/ for professional services.

residential roofing company, residential roofing contractors

If you are looking for the best contractors, you'll first need to know how long the business is in existence. Some companies which have been passed through generations over generations from one to another and have a long history. Another crucial aspect to consider when providing residents roofing service is the kind of roofs that they can install. It is crucial to remember the different roofing types require various kinds of installation.

For instance slate roofs are complicated and require specific installation. That means that the roofing contractor must be experienced with the type of roof and understand how to be put up. Although the most well-known kind of roof is one with a shingle, however, you can never be sure the day you'll have to choose an alternative kind of roof. In that case, it is important to ensure that there is a person in the area who is able to install it correctly.